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ive on site, assess the damage, and create a comprehensive plan to extract the water and dry out your home. Our goal is to get the job done right the first time. We’ll work with you to find out the best course of action and create a customized plan to fit your needs and budget. We’re not just restorers, we’re problem solvers.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Next, our team will use our specialized equipment, like our Xtract 5000 wet/dry vac, to extract the water from your home. We’ll work efficiently to reduce downtime. Our technicians will use a combination of wet and dry vacuuming to remove as much water as possible. We’re not just removing water, we’re restoring your home.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our team will use a combination of air movers and dehumidifiers to dry out your home. Our goal is to prevent mold and mildew growth. We’ll monitor the drying process to ensure everything is dry and safe. We’re not just drying your home, we’re ensuring your health and safety.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
Finally, our team will sanitize and disinfect your home to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. We’ll use EPA-registered products to ensure your home is safe and clean.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) Cost In Wilder, ID
The cost of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) service in Wilder, ID can v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ices are competitive and transparent. Here’s a breakdown of the typical costs associated with Gray Water Extraction (Category 2) service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Planning | $200 – $500 | Severity and size of the affected area |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of the affected area and equ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of the affected area and equipment needed |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of the issue and equipment needed |
| Removal and Disposal of Affected Materials |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of the issue and materials involved |
| Final Inspection and Clearance | $200 – $500 | Severity of the issue and equipment needed |
